Iran envoy criticises US behaviour as 'aggressive', says talks hinge on sincerity

Says Iran has shared latest proposal with US via Pakistan

Ambassador of Iran to Pakistan Reza Amiri Moghadam on May 3, 2026. Photo: IRNA


The Ambassador of Iran to Pakistan, Reza Amiri Moghadam, on Sunday criticised the United States behaviour as aggressive, saying talks hinged on Washington’s sincerity to resolve the issue.

In an interview with the Islamic Republic News Agency (IRNA), Moghadam said that Tehran had presented a comprehensive plan aimed at ending US-Israeli aggression. He also “underlined that progress hinged on the US’s sincerity and willingness to resolve issues through genuine diplomatic efforts.”

According to the news agency, Moghadam confirmed that Iran had shared its latest proposal with Pakistan, which was then conveyed to the US. Noting Pakistan’s role in the mediation process, the ambassador “expressed appreciation for its efforts in facilitating dialogue,” IRNA said.
